## Changelog — Meridock Sync v4.2

Changed default conflict resolution for calendar sync from last-write-wins to source-priority. Previously, simultaneous edits in Tallyvane and the upstream Crestbook calendar could silently drop attendee changes. The new default preserves the organizer's copy and flags the conflict for review. If paging fires on conflict-queue depth, verify the resolver settings match the values below.

config for bahop-baduf:
[kasion]
team = lamath
access_code = ac_d807e5
host = kasion.paliqcloud.corp
port = 4000
owner = julix.tamvan
peer = frair.qorvelsoft.local

## 3.8.0 — Changed defaults in Mapforge tile cache

Heads up, on-call folks: the Mapforge cache layer now evicts by LRU instead of TTL-only, and the default memory ceiling doubled. Cold-start warmup is also on by default, so expect a brief CPU spike after restarts — that's normal, don't page anyone. Stale-while-revalidate is enabled for zoom levels 0–8. After upgrading, nodes pick up the new defaults shown here:

config for kajof-fahif:
[druael]
port = 9000
region = east-4
host = druael.paliqlabs.internal
timeout_ms = 2000
retries = 2

Step 12 — Taxgrove lookup cache re-key. Plugin authors participating in the ceremony: confirm your plugin has flushed any locally memoized tax rates, since stale entries signed under the old key will fail verification after rotation. Check the jurisdiction table version matches the one announced in the ceremony agenda, and that your plugin's cache adapter passes the dry-run re-key test. Once both witnesses countersign the log, unseal the rate-signing vault with the recovery passphrase below.

recovery phrase for tafop-fawep: zorwyn-ulaox

Handover — Top Floor Quiet Room

Priya, the quiet room on level 9 at Calder House is now bookable again after the ventilation fix. Please keep the blinds down until the glare film arrives, and log any booking clashes with facilities. The door lock was rekeyed on Tuesday, so use the new code below.

badge for fajog-fahap: bdg-G-50